Question-and-Answer Sessions
Question-and-answer sessions are effective tools for improving reading comprehension. Teachers pose questions aloud, providing clear answers, before distributing texts and response sheets. Students then answer in writing, fostering critical thinking. Correction documents are often included, allowing learners to review mistakes. These sessions can be conducted in groups or individually, encouraging active participation and deeper understanding of narratives and informational texts. Multiple-Choice Quizzes (QCM)
Multiple-choice quizzes (QCM) are an excellent way to assess reading comprehension skills. These exercises, often included in free PDF resources, present short texts followed by questions. Students select the correct answer from options, reinforcing their understanding of narratives and informational texts. QCMs validate learning and identify areas for improvement. They are engaging, easy to grade, and ideal for independent practice. Correction documents are typically provided, allowing students to review mistakes.
